A taxonomic investigation of the Carex macloviana D'Urv. Aggregate in western Canada and Alaska
Download1981
Masters thesis. Statistical analysis of 47 quantitative characters, including chromosome numbers, geographic distributions, and ecological preferences used to diagnose each species of Carex macloviana in western Canada and Alaska.

Environmental alteration and natural revegetation at Discovery Mine, Northwest Territories, Canada
Download1976
Masters thesis. An investigation of the environmental alterations caused by the Discovery Gold Mine operation, outlining the type and rate of recovery by vegetation.
